Baltimore Branding Marketing Agency

✔ #1 Marketing Agency
✔ Over 100+ 5-star Rating
✔ Award Winning SEO Agency

Baltimore Branding Marketing Agency

At Branding Marketing Agency, we help small and medium businesses in Baltimore, MD to stand out in the digital era. In this high competition, your business requires modern-age marketing, which will help you gain customers’ attention. And we do the exact same thing by providing you with the best online marketing solutions.

With the best methods and result-driven strategies, we have already helped more than 6700 businesses achieve their business goals. We offer tailored digital marketing solutions that will grow your online presence and get more quality leads that will result in higher revenue.

Baltimore MD

Located in north-central Maryland, Baltimore is the most populous city in the state. Known for its rich history and culture, Baltimore has a significant impact on the economy and tourism industry in Maryland state. The city is home to several large national and multinational companies.

It is also a tourist hub that attracts millions of visitors every year. The city has many tourist destinations, including historical sites, national aquarium, zoo, local markets, and sports centers. Baltimore also hosts several events and festivals all year round that attract visitors from around the world.

This makes Baltimore a great place to run a business. However, the competition here is as high as the opportunities. So if you own a small business in the city, you will need the best marketing strategies to cope with and grow your business. That’s where Baltimore Branding Marketing Agency can help you.

Result-Driven Digital Marketing Services

Website Design Services

Website Design and Development

A website is the face of your business on the internet and it is crucial for any business to withstand this high competition. Your website provides all the information about the products/services you offer and also helps customers gain trust in your brand.

At Baltimore Branding Marketing Agency we can help you design and develop a new engaging website or redesign an old one that will create a strong brand identity for your business.

Local SEO Services

Search Engine Optimization (SEO)

Search Engine Optimization helps your website rank higher on the search engine result pages when someone searches for the products/services you offer. Higher rankings lead to increased web traffic and more conversions.

Baltimore Branding Marketing Agency has a team of SEO experts who can improve the ranking of the site and web traffic. We use proven and result-oriented SEO methods that ensure the best results.

PPC Management Services

Pay-Per-Click (PPC)

Pay-Per-Click also known as paid ads is an effective way of targeting more audiences in less time. Using tools like Google Ads, you can not only generate quality leads but also grow your business revenue. In this method, you only pay for the clicks you get on your ads.

We can help you generate more revenue using result-driven PPC campaigns. Our experts use the best advertisement strategies and ensure you get the best returns on your investment.

Social Media Marketing

Social Media Marketing (SMM)

Social media marketing is a renowned way to engage with your audience and make them aware of your brand. However, it is not only about posting content and waiting for the results. It requires strategic planning and execution.

We provide tailored social media marketing solutions that will improve your brand awareness and help you gain more customer engagement. From content creation, SMM strategy, account management to social media optimization we have got it covered.

SEO Audit Services

Digital Marketing

When you start a new business that too in a city like Baltimore, it becomes difficult for you to stand out. But with the right strategies, you can create a strong digital presence and grab most of your customer’s attention.

Branding Marketing Agency strives to grow your business with customized digital marketing solutions. Our team of experienced professionals conducts a detailed analysis of your site and provides you with the best solution that includes SEO, website optimization, PPC, and social media marketing.

Certified By

GoodFirms Badge
BEST BALTIMORE SEARCH ENGINE MARKETING
Top seo company by clutch
Google Ads Search Certified Badge
Google 5-Star
expertise-award

Baltimore Branding Marketing Agency Client’s Get Result

Atlantic Cleaning Co

Atlantic Cleaning Co.

5-star
Chris from Branding Marketing Agency is amazing! His expert knowledge of SEO and Google are second to none!

Xtra-Touch-Carpet-Care

Xtra Touch Carpet Care

5-star
In very short time I’ve been able to see results, get higher income and have more customers for my cleaning business.
LCS JANITORIAL SERVICES logo

LCS Janitorial Services

5-star
BMA is not just an agency, but is truly an extension of our digital marketing team. Not only did they have a firm understanding of our business objectives and goals…

ABC Home Services Logo

ABC Home Services Inc

5-star
I have hired this company to do SEO services for my company website. I can tell from a few weeks that the content is very neat and clean…

Check Case Study

%

Increase in Organic Traffic

%

Business Growth

%

Increase in Conversion Rate

%

Increase in Revenue by Local Map Ranking

Ready To Grow Your Business In Baltimore?

FAQs

How can your agency help my cleaning business in Baltimore?

At Baltimore Branding Marketing Agency, we can help you create a strong digital presence for your cleaning business on search engines as well as social media. This will help you get more attention from customers online which will result in higher traffic and increased revenue.

What is the difference between SEO and Paid Ads?

SEO or Search Engine Optimization is a method used for improving the ranking on your site organically. You don’t have to pay search engines to rank your site. SEO can take some time to show results but it is helpful in the long run.

While in Paid Ads, your site is displayed as an advertisement when someone searches for products/services you provide. You have to pay for every click you get on your ad. Paid ads are helpful for quick results in short term.

I already have a site so do I still need a new one?

Already having a business website is a plus. However, we will conduct a website analysis and suggest you required changes to optimize your old website according to SEO guidelines. So if you have a working website, you don’t need a new one.

What is Local SEO?

Local SEO is a method of optimizing your website for searches in your locality. For instance, when someone searches for “near me” your site will be displayed if you offer the same products or services.

How much do you cost?

The charges for our services vary depending on your business requirements and strategies. But at Baltimore Branding Marketing Agency, we offer the most affordable digital marketing solutions for small businesses.

Get a free quote here.